Antigen Details

Structure
Ig superfamily, type I transmembrane glycoprotein, 95 kD
Distribution

Normal and malignant B lymphocytes

Function
B cell activation and differentiation
Interaction
Forms a complex with CD21, CD81 and CD225 in the membrane of mature B cells and interacts with VAV and LYN. It also interacts with GRAB2 and SOS when phosphorylated on Tyr-348 and/or Tyr-378 and with PLCG2 when phosphorylated on Tyr-409.
Ligand/Receptor
Forms complex with CD21 (CR2) and CD81 (TAPA-1), BCR coreceptor
Cell Type
B cells, Lymphocytes
